Project Display

Address: Unit 2A, Plumtree Industrial Estate, Haworth, DN11 8EW
Phone: 01302 279635
Email: sales@projectdisplay.co.uk
Web: http://www.projectdisplay.co.uk
Member type:
Key Services:

Social Media: 

Description